What is the maximum length for fiber optic cables typically used in networking?

The maximum length for fiber optic cables typically used in networking can be quite extensive, and the correct answer reflects the capacities of various types of fiber optic cables used in professional environments.

Single-mode fiber, for instance, can support distances of several kilometers—up to around 2000 meters and more—depending on the specific technology and application. This makes it very suitable for long-distance telecommunications and data transmission.

Multi-mode fiber, while typically limited to shorter distances—often up to 300 meters for certain applications—still supports longer lengths compared to copper cabling.

Understanding the properties of fiber optic cables highlights their capability to handle high bandwidth over longer distances without the signal degradation that occurs with other cabling types. This advantage is why fiber optics are essential in networking infrastructures, especially in large organizations or data centers where data needs to be transmitted over significant distances efficiently.
